Taxi drivers, whose income is based on the fares they receive, usually decide when to finish work each day by setting a daily income target; they stop when they reach that target.
Facts
Taxi drivers decide on a certain total amount of money they want to work in a day (say, $150), and then as soon as they hit that amount, they stop working. Because of this, they typically work fewer hours on a busy day than a slow day.
